Package: italc-master
Version: 1:1.0.6-1
Severity: important

On a standard and minimal lenny system, the auto-hiding top menu appears briefly
when entering a full screen mode (both view and control), but then remains 
hidden
and inaccessible. This makes impossible a clean exit from the mode, which in 
case
of the view mode is possible only by a proper window manager keybinding to 
destroy
the top level window, and in the remote control mode forces the user to kill the
application, thus making such mode not usable.

The bug is so far always reproducible on lenny and a similar sid system. Chances
are that it is related to the qt4 libraries version, as in an Ubuntu 8.04
environment, with qt4 at version 4.3.4, has been confirmed to be absent.
